You’ve seen these addresses before; they look something like 192.168.1.34. An IP address is always a set … direct tv iowa hawkeyesWebMay 25, 2024 · Modern networking does not use network classes. When there were network classes, any network with a mask length longer than the class default mask length was a subnet of the network. Since CIDR, a subnet is any network with a mask length longer than a network of which it is part. The term network can be applied to any subnet. fossil mounts
